随笔分类 -  M.1.1-MFC,GDI/GDI+

MFC,GDI/GDI+方面的一些知识点
摘要:问题描述: vs2017下无法使用 for each 1.严重性 代码 说明 项目 文件 行 禁止显示状态 错误 C4496 使用了非标准扩展“for each”: 替换为 ranged-for 语句 2.严重性 代码 说明 项目 文件 行 禁止显示状态 错误 C2760 语法错误: 意外的令牌“标 阅读全文
posted @ 2020-06-28 20:32 He_LiangLiang 阅读(1771) 评论(0) 推荐(0) 编辑
摘要:Visual Studio 2008本身带有GDI+的所有库函数,所以不用像在VC++6.0里那样,需要专门下载GDI+的头文件和lib文件然后手工加入到工程中。但在使用GDI+之前需要首先完成以下几步:1.在stdafx.h文件中加入以下几句话:#include <gdiplus.h> //将GDI+头文件加入到工程中#pragma comment(lib, "gdiplus.lib") //将GDI+的lib文件加入到工程中using namespace Gdiplus; //使用GDI+的命名空间2.假设工程名叫abc,则在自动生成的abc.h文件中添加成 阅读全文
posted @ 2012-07-31 14:28 He_LiangLiang 阅读(453) 评论(0) 推荐(0) 编辑
摘要:1.下载(GDI+ for VC6.0 SDK)GDIPlus文件将其中的Includes和Lib中的文件拷到vc目录下的Includes和Lib文件夹中. 下载地址:http://www.codeguru.com/code/legacy/gdi/GDIPlus.zip(引用他人的)2.在你将要使用GDI+的工程中,完成初始化工作:在StdAfx.h中加入#define ULONG_PTR unsigned long#include <Gdiplus.h>using namespace Gdiplus;#include "GdiPlus.h"3.在CApp头文件 阅读全文
posted @ 2012-07-31 13:57 He_LiangLiang 阅读(2337) 评论(0) 推荐(0) 编辑